So, 'Nothing, until Something' is really a deep dive into grief, you know? Nathan’s journey is portrayed with this raw, almost haunting atmosphere. It’s not just about loss; it’s about the haunting 'what-ifs' that linger. The pacing is quite deliberate, allowing you to sit with his pain, which can feel heavy but is done with a kind of grace. The performances—especially Nathan’s—are quite striking, they draw you in. The film uses practical effects in interesting ways, creating a surreal feel when he imagines the life he could have had. It’s distinctive in how it captures the silence of grief, the spaces in between moments, and the struggle to find meaning again.
